  • Abstract
    The authors present a compact (55-W/in3), efficient (86% power train), 1-MHz switch-mode, DC-to-DC power converter contained in a 2-in by 2-in by 0.25-in, 1-in3 package. They describe the interleaved forward topology, steady-state analysis, switch transitions, capacitor substrate, planar printed-wiring-board transformer, packaging, electrical performance, power loss analysis, thermal analysis, reliability, and efficiency and power density improvements
